Municipal Well Systems 
The Municipality of Central Huron operates Municipal Well Systems in seven service areas. The Clinton Well Supply System is the largest Municipal water system. We also have six smaller municipal water systems comprised of the Auburn Well Supply, the Kelly Well Supply, the McClinchey Well Supply, the SAM Well Supply, the VandeWetering Well Supply and the Dundass Well Supply, which is seasonal.

All of our systems are in compliance with the regulations mandated by the Ministry of the Environment. There is also a sewage treatment and collection system in Clinton.

The municipal water and sewer systems are user pay only. Those who are not on municipal systems do not pay for this service.

With the recent environmental requirements under provincial regulation, current operations have adapted to a more rigorous program of operation, maintenance and testing.
